Are people in Sacramento older or younger than people in Viola?
- The Median Age in Sacramento is 0.7 years younger than in Viola.

Are housing costs cheaper in Sacramento or Viola?
- Sacramento housing costs are 212.1% more expensive than Viola hous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Sacramento or Viola?
- The average commute for residents of Sacramento is 3.0 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Viola.

Things to do in Sacramento?
Sacramento, California is a vibrant city full of adventures and activities for all. Enjoy the mix of urban amenities and natural surroundings in the area with a trip to Old Sacramento or the American River Parkway. Explore some of the most unique attractions in the region at Sutter's Fort State Historic Park or relax along the shores of Lake Natoma. With plenty of outdoor recreation, culture, cuisine, and more, Sacramento provides something for everyone!
